Check your calendars and grease up your gears — or point your car in the opposite direction if you’re not of the spokes-and-pedals crowd. It’s the last Friday of the month, which means hundreds of cyclists in Critical Mass will roll through city streets at rush hour tonight.

The ride’s first 2016 edition will take the two-wheeled set north through Little Havana and then all the way up to 79th Street before hooking east and then turning south along NW 12th Ave. through Liberty City. Riders will pedal all the way through Wynwood before landing back at the starting point at Government Center.

Here’s a full map, via Miami Bike Scene:
    Organizers, as always, are urging riders to respect the game by avoiding sidewalks, emergency vehicles, and fights with motorists. 

And, drivers, consider yourselves warned: If you can’t handle a monthly mass bike ride slowing traffic for a few minutes, figure out another route to where you’re headed tonight.
